After demolition do tenants have to pay rent? Can landlords evict tenants on nonpayment of rent or any other reason?

If a property is demolished, the tenant is not required to pay rent for the period after the demolition

.

Regarding your second question, landlords can evict tenants on nonpayment of rent or any other reason depending on the state. Nonpayment of rent is perhaps the most common cause of eviction among landlords and tenants. Usually, it begins with the landlord sending a pay or quit notice. If the tenant still doesn’t pay their rent or leave the premises, eviction proceedings can officially begin .
